Stock Market Today: The Nifty 50 index, continuing its consolidation phase, ended with a marginal gain of 0.07% at 24,998.45 on Thursday, October 10. The S&P BSE Sensex also ended with 0.18% gains at 81,611.41.

The Bank Nifty rose 1.07% to 51,530.90 and was well supported by the metal and energy sectors. However, pharma and IT saw sharp declines. Broader indices failed to build on early momentum and closed on a mixed note.

Trade setup for Friday
The current market texture is non-directional, said Shrikant Chouhan, Head of Equity Research, Kotak Securities, who feels 25,130 for Nifty and 82,000 for Sensex would be the key breakout levels. Above the same, the market could bounce back to 25,260-25,300 levels for the Nifty and 82,300-82,500 levels for the Sensex.

Bank Nifty witnessed a pullback to the key hourly moving averages (51,700 – 51,800). Jatin Gedia – Technical Research Analyst at Sharekhan expects the pullback to continue on the upside and towards 52,000 – 52,400.

Global market amidst Iran-Israel war
Asian equities mostly rose on Friday triggered by overnight gains in the US stocks. European shares slipped on Thursday, with technology and mining stocks leading losses, as investors awaited the US inflation data which along with initial jobless claims numbers is expected to decide the course to be taken by the US Federal Reserve regarding its future monetary policy.

Siddhartha Khemka, Head – Research, Wealth Management, Motilal Oswal Financial Services Ltd expects the market to consolidate in a range with stock-specific action.
